The Labor & Delivery RN provides direct patient care to women during labor, delivery, postpartum, and newborn care. The role ensures comprehensive maternal and infant care while adhering to OB department policies and best practices.
Key Responsibilities- Perform maternal and fetal assessments
- Monitor labor progress and assist with inductions and C-sections
- Provide care during labor, delivery, postpartum, and newborn care
- Administer IV medications and maintain accurate documentation
- Prepare delivery rooms and assist with patient transfers
- Educate patients and families
- Follow infection control and sterile technique protocols
- Provide emotional support to patients and families
- Strong knowledge of labor, delivery, postpartum, and newborn care
- Ability to work effectively in high-stress situations
- Excellent communication and interpersonal skills
- Proficient in mother–infant clinical care and OB equipment
- Long periods of standing, walking, and lifting
- Exposure to blood, body fluids, and infectious diseases
- May rotate shifts and areas based on staffing and census needs
